We'll ski up the Amabilis trail at a moderate pace. Our plan will be to ski the loop on top for a total distance of 11 miles with 2000' of elevation gain. We'll stop for a lunch break along the way. We may adjust the plan depending on grooming and weather conditions. You should be comfortable with sustained up and downhill skiing and able to sustain a steady moderate pace. We'll descend at a moderate pace with rest stops as needed. You should be able to control your speed and turn on blue XC ski routes. Bring warm clothes and gloves to wear for the descent. Metal edge skis recommended (in case of icy conditions).

SNO-PARK PASS:
You will need to a WA State Sno-park Pass non-motorized day or season permit with special groomed sticker to park at Cabin Creek Sno-park available on-line:
https://epermits.parks.wa.gov/Store/SNO/SnoChoice.aspx
The day-permit is $25 or the season permit with groomed required sticker combo is $120. Please purchase in advance as it is not possible to buy the permit at this sno-park.
